Chainbase is developing the Hyperdata Network for AI, establishing a foundational layer for the DataFi era. This network converts fragmented on-chain signals into structured, verifiable, and AI-ready data, facilitating seamless collaboration among agents, applications, and humans. Chainbase empowers a decentralized data economy where data is treated as capital—composable, monetizable, and accessible to everyone.

The platform combines advanced risk management, innovative trading features, and seamless multi-asset trading capabilities to transform decentralized trading. KiloEx emphasizes security, transparency, and accessibility, making it a dependable choice for both retail and institutional traders.
